Choh put on a show and carried the Bears. Especially in the first half. Hunzicker also stepped up his game in the first half and throughout. They had to. Dez couldn’t buy a basket under heavy defensive focus, and Howard showed signs of the sore ankle with 5 TOS in just 10 minutes. Martin said In the post game that he has to devise more ways to get Dez open. If he can accomplish that, and Howard plays like himself, the Bears have a decent chance of wiiing in New Haven.
